Boost Unlimited
For heavy data users who need unlimited access, Boost Unlimited offers an ideal solution. It enables streaming, downloads, and browsing without restrictions. Comparing basic plans reveals Boost provides unlimited calls, texts, and high-speed data at a budget-friendly cost. Prepaid options have an 8GB cap where speed slows, but no overage fees apply. This plan is optimized for mobile entertainment and streaming.

Republic Wireless No Data
Budget-conscious users will appreciate Republic Wireless’ no-data plan for just $15 monthly, offering unlimited calls and texts. It primarily utilizes Wi-Fi and cellular networks for web surfing, but device compatibility varies. This plan offers excellent value for minimal usage and affordability.

T-Mobile Basic Monthly Plan
With 5GB data, unlimited texts, and up to 100 calling minutes for $30, T-Mobile’s prepaid plan is a fantastic option for light callers and texters. No overage worries, just top up when needed. However, a $20 activation fee applies for SIM setup per device. This plan suits users focusing on data management and budget-friendly plans.
